Charlotte Moens – 679884 – Business Angel InvestingI would consider investing in Lighten Up Limited for the following reasons : Customers and prototype : a real prototype exists with this pilot program that already attracted over 600 people. Since May 1999, 9000/month has been generated. Moreover, a national health and fitness chain has contracted to present pilot workshops in two of their London sites. So customers with willingness to pay exist. They have a database with good conversion rate to buy the new products. Managers : John Verity has proven general management experience and has already set up on his own while Judith Verity has relevant knowledge about the product, the market and the slimming world. Other smaller shareholders have complementary knowledge. The managers bring real industry experience and connections (notably Pete Cohen).Selling strategy : clearly defined :  via major bookstores, telesales, mailshots, enquiries, …Market size and growth : 5 billion only in the UK (135 bn in lifestyle market), with possibility to expand to USA, English-speaking markets of Australia, New Zealand and South Africa and Europe even though world-wide registration of the Lighten Up trademark is not yet completed. The opportunity space is increasing since there is a growing market need for motivation-bad courses in slimming and fitness. Competitors : notably Slimfast, Weight Watchers, …Advantage : joint venture provides here an unique and sustainable advantage as it would allow to accelerate national spread of the product. Also the product has really good endorsement by famous athletes and nationwide publications. How much did the founders invest themselves : quite a lot. Cash flows : positive from 2001.Before investing, I would need to undertake some issues and additional investigation : Cost structure : I would like to have a better description of the costs in order to analyse if the costs are mainly variable and to have the gross margin.Balance sheet : needed to analyse the working capital and the assets and liabilities. Deal (200000 in return for 15% equity share) : 120000 of them are going to pay the remuneration of the directors, which do not bring any added-value to the project. I would then renegotiate the deal in a way that the money goes to more useful projects in order to bring new information and new added value for example. Projections : some more information is needed about them in order to understand the average sales and prices forecasted. Competition : how does this product differ from all the other ones ? How to avoid new entrants with almost no entry barriers ?
